If you can identify your panel (Just use HWinfo), and are comfortable enough to replace on your own, consider buying from AliExpress directly cos it's much cheaper. Have done it for a few Thinkpads cos it's quite easy to do for business laptops. It's a bit more troublesome for consumer laptops, sometimes because they use so much glue to stick things down, or they have very breakable plastic clips that you might also need to replace the parts during the repair.

Do also check for connector type and all to confirm. Like on my Thinkpad, it's this panel, and they caution users to "Make sure new screen has same size, resolution, connector type as your old one! ":
https://www.laptopscreen.com/English/screen-part-number/R140NWF5~RG/
Just make sure you disconnect the battery before anything else, or you might blow the LED components on the logic board - then you have a more complex repair. Learnt this the hard way while overseas with some laptop when I was too lazy to disconnect the battery - the moment I unplugged the display, I blew a capacitor (I think) on the logic board - had to get someone to solder something on the logic board - I think he jumpered (bypassed) the cap.
